I have old ssd Samsung 970 Evo 1Tb NVME that worked on my windows pc. I put it into Macbook pro 15" mid 2015. It did boot windows/ I tried to reinstall os, but no internal utilities (macOS Recovery) can recognize new ssd. Any suggestions to solve the problem?

The thing is, macbook has loaded windows that was left on ssd from pc. It worked fine. But ofcourse i need macos on macbook not windows. So my thoughts are, maybe i should convert MBR to GPT on ssd, will try that later today.
you need to clean(diskpart) the drive first and then use the macbooks disk util to format it and then installed macos.
 
I've managed to solve my problem. I downloaded EASEUS Partition Master (it has free trial), made usb bootable stick from it and fully cleaned ssd.
